Graduated from Full Sail University in the fall of 2014 Sylvester decided to take the leap and move to Atlanta. Chasing after any opportunity to find work within the film industry, He was given a job offer to work on Norwegian Cruise Lines, spending the next six months traveling through Bermuda, the Caribbean, and the Bahamas, as part of their Broadcast technician team. Honing his editing skills with live events that he filmed around the ship as well as a few extra side projects.

When the six-month contract with NCL ended he spent some time volunteering at Devil Cat Studios and AT&T in Atlanta. In that time he helped with a few film projects and directed the horror short "Alone" that won awards at local Atlanta film festivals. He was also the cinematographer for the teen drama "Her Name was Hope". Now putting his talents to use, Sylvester has decided to create opportunities for himself with his new content creation business S A A_Echo.
